Are you having trouble with your trailer lights? Not being able to see what is behind you while towing a trailer, especially at night, can be dangerous. If you have noticed that your trailer lights are not working properly, it is important to understand the cause of the issue so that you can make any necessary repairs. There are several potential causes of trailer light issues that you should be aware of.
The first possible cause of trailer light failure is a broken bulb. If one bulb in a lighting fixture has gone out, then the entire set of lights may not work. It is also possible for a broken connection to cut power to the bulbs, preventing them from illuminating. This could occur due to corrosion or similar damage to the wiring system of the trailer. Additionally, checking the fuses and making sure that all connections are tight can help to troubleshoot this issue.
Another common cause of trailer light malfunction is a faulty ground connection. The grounding of the trailer must be connected properly for the lights to work. Ideally, the grounding wire should be firmly attached to a metal frame on the trailer and to a metal portion of the tow vehicle. If these connections are not secure or if there is physical damage that blocks contact between the ground and the frame, trailer lights may not function correctly.
Finally, a trailer that is wired incorrectly may experience light failure. Even if all of the wiring seems to be connected correctly, it is possible that the wiring is incomplete, incorrect, or improperly installed. In this situation, the trailer lights may not turn on or stay lit. An experienced technician can help to diagnose the issue and arrange for the necessary repairs.
In conclusion, trailer light failure can have several different causes. Broken bulbs or wiring connections, faulty grounding, and incorrect wiring are all possible culprits. With good diagnostics and some know-how, you can identify the issue and take care of any repairs that are needed to get your trailer back in working condition.
